Well Wade, if I was in your boots that is what I would do.
I would also suggest if you want a 9mm CCO for CCW make sure it has a ramped barrel for reliability. You will also likely find that 9mm 124 +p is your friend making it work.
If it is a range toy, go with a unramped barrel. In this scenario I would get a regular 9mm barrel for range and a separate 38 Super barrel for CCW. ( You will also need to get a dedicated extractor for each.) Or my personal favorite...get a 9x23 barrel for CCW and a 9mm for playing around.:wavey:
